What they do
A Procurement or Sourcing Manager manages the procurement of supplies for a company or organization. Develops policies and schedules for regular procurements. Trains and supervises staff, develops relationships with suppliers, researches and inspects supplies, and negotiates supply and shipping prices.

Principal Job Functions:
Develop sourcing Category Management plans (Aluminum Cans and/or Glass Bottles packaging for food + beverage manufacturing) that analyze and calculate costs of procurement and use those category management plans to drive multi-year procurement plans and events to maintain flat to down raw material costs in inflationary environments.
Source and assess potential trustworthy partners.
Develop a system to evaluate partners to ensure quality, price, delivery, and service. Review periodically to ensure compliance to agreed-upon terms and conditions.
Create and utilize multi-step sourcing processes that drive Best Value relationships with vendors, teaching those sourcing processes to direct reports and the Global Sourcing team to ensure Continuous Improvement in the supply chain.
Works with packaging vendors to minimize waste and introduce higher quality/lower cost packaging options.
Works with product development on the future of Ridged packaging and is partner on innovation and the introduction of new technologies.
Executes contracts, RFI/RFP, proposals and vendor agreements for legal correctness, price, and acceptability of items to specifications.
Interfaces and aligns with Global Sourcing Quality Assurance team to ensure specifications and standards are consistently met.
Support commercialization of NPD (New Product Development) projects with sales team Liaise between Procurement and Manufacturing to ensure effective communication.
